Typical Window Issues That Require Repair
Numerous aspects can result in window damage, from ecological wear and tear to unintentional damage. Here are some common concerns that certified window repair companies usually attend to:

Q1: How do I understand if my windows need repairs?A: Common signs include drafts, difficulty opening or closing, condensation between panes, cracks in the glass, and noticeable water damage.
Q2: Can I repair my windows myself?A: While small repairs can be dealt with DIY-style, it is suggested to speak with a certified professional, specifically for considerable problems involving safety or structural integrity.
Q3: How long does window repair take?A: The period differs depending on the kind of repair required. Easy repairs might take a few hours, while more substantial repairs can take numerous days.
Q4: Is window repair more Affordable Double Glazing Repair than replacement?A: In numerous cases, repairs are more cost-effective than replacement, however this depends on the extent of the damage and the age of the windows.
Q5: What elements impact the cost of window repair?A: The aspects include the kind of window, the level of damage, labor costs, and material types.
